# Cron drift investigation — heads up for plugin authors.
# We noticed Scribblet's scheduler slipping ~40s per hour on the Fenwick
# staging box. If your plugin registers cron hooks, don't assume exact
# fire times; compare against the jobs table instead. The drift log and
# job history live in the shared audit database, which you can reach
# with the connection string just below this comment.

database URL for bahop-yagep: mssql://sildor_svc:35ha7jz@db-fb6d.nelvrodyn.example:5432/casath

## Telemetry Compression

All telemetry from Harborview agents is compressed with zstd level 6 before upload; payloads over 4 MB are chunked. Don't change the level without benchmarking — decompression cost on the Inlet service matters more than wire size. Chunk reassembly is handled server-side, so clients stay simple. When testing locally, point your agent at the staging Inlet endpoint and authenticate with the key below.

gateway credential: qvz23-XSZTNBjrucz4Q49XMT1TuVw

Changelog, Lanternfold gateway v2.9: the health-check setting formerly named HC_PATH is now HEALTHCHECK_ENDPOINT to match the load balancer team's naming convention. Old name is read with a deprecation warning until v3.0. Both probe intervals and failure thresholds are unchanged. The probe endpoint now requires signed requests, so each node's env file must include the signing credential on the line below:

sealed setting: ARCHIVE_KEY3=c1f

## Runbook: Flaky integration tests — Tollgate payments

The Tollgate integration suite fails intermittently when the sandbox gateway token expires mid-run. Symptoms: 401s in checkout specs only, unit tests green. Before rerunning, refresh the sandbox credential rather than retrying blindly — retries mask the expiry. To set up a stable local run, add the following line to your test .env:

sealed setting: LEDGER_TOKEN20=6148d35bbb480b0ab79e

Subject: Key rotation — Perchline public API pagination service

Hi on-call,

We're rotating credentials for the internal cursor-cache that backs pagination on the Perchline public REST API. The old key expires at midnight; cursors issued before then remain valid for one hour after rotation. Please update the on-call runbook and redeploy the cache proxy before the deadline. The new key for the cursor-cache service follows below.

app token of tagug-hahaf = kto2_9v